About This Item

Random House Value Publishing, 1980. Hardcover. Gould, Rupert T. : Unexplained Facts: Enigmas and Curiosities [originally titled Enigmas : Another Book of Unexplained Facts]. New York : Bell Publishing/Crown, 1980. Size is royal octavo (8vo), 9.25"/24cm h. Bound in publisher's black leatherette, gilt lettering imprinted to spine. Glossy color over black dj. Plain white endpapers. As with many reprints, numbering system is odd - 248 numbered pp, numbering starting at p 13, but preceded by only [8] pp; thus 248 numbered pp, but only 122 leaves. Nine chapters, several b&w photos/illus/maps, index. An assortment of the usual fascinating oddities - the Sphinx, prehistoric giant humanoids, the inexplicable 1893 destruction of the HMS Victoria, and so on. Good stuff. Condition notes: Pages tanned but clean, but no notes/highlighting. Spine slightly cocked but tight. Spine ends rolled. Moderate wear to dj, a single half inch tear (top front spine).
